What is 48/53 Divided By 4/6

Answer: 4853÷46\frac{48}{53}\div\frac{4}{6} = 7253\frac{72}{53}

Solving 4853÷46\frac{48}{53}\div\frac{4}{6}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

4853÷46=4853×64\frac{48}{53} \div \frac{4}{6} = \frac{48}{53} \times \frac{6}{4}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 48×6=28848 \times 6 = 288
  • Multiply the Denominators: 53×4=21253 \times 4 = 212
  • Form the New Fraction: 4853×46=288212\frac{48}{53} \times \frac{4}{6} = \frac{288}{212}

Let's Simplify 288212\frac{288}{212}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 288288 and 212212. The GCD of 288288 and 212212 is 44.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:288÷4212÷4=7253\frac{288 \div 4}{212 \div 4} = \frac{72}{53}

Answer 4853÷46=7253\frac{48}{53}\div\frac{4}{6} = \frac{72}{53}
